Ingredients

  • 2 cans (11 oz) refrigerated Pillsbury™ Thin Crust Pizza Crust
  • 2 cups Italian cheese, shredded
  • 11 packet (5 oz) mini sliced pepperoni
  • 2 eggs
  • 1 box (2.7 oz) Betty Crocker™ Food Color Gel Neon
  • Food-safe edible markers (black or colors)

Steps

  • 1
    Preheat oven to 400°F. Unroll pizza crusts onto piece of parchment paper. With a 3 to 4-inch heart-shaped cookie cutter, cut the crust into 16 hearts.
  • 2
    In a medium bowl, stir together cheese and pepperoni. Divide cheese and pepperoni mixture into 8 parts and place in the centers of 8 of the heart crusts. Place a second heart crust on top of the pepperoni and cheese mixture. Use a fork to seal the sides of the top and bottom hearts together.
  • 3
    Crack the eggs and whisk together. Pour the whisked eggs into four separate small bowls. Tint each bowl with 1 teaspoon of the four colors. Whisk the coloring until well-combined, then use a basting brush to spread each color on top of two of the mini pizza hearts.
  • 4
    Bake heart calzones in preheated oven for 12-18 minutes, or just until the edges of the pizzas turn a light golden brown. Remove and cool slightly.
  • 5
    As soon as the pizzas are cool to the touch, use an edible marker to write phrases on each (similar to conversation candy hearts). URAQT, LOVE U, SWEETHEART, and CUTIE are a few favorites. Serve and enjoy!

  • These pizza-stuffed pockets look like conversation hearts. Conversation heart candies are the cutest darned thing about Valentine's Day. But who really wants to eat them? For a lot of people, conversation hearts are just too sugary. But wait! We’ve gone and turned conversation hearts into calzones! Tinted with a pretty egg wash, topped with classic sayings and the candy, these pipin' hot pizzas are perfect for people you love! Plus, you can fill the calzones with your favorite pizza toppings. I tried making some with sauce and it proved kinda slippery and tricky. So just fill your calzones with the good stuff and serve the sauce later for dipping. Eat your heart out and enjoy!
